Decayed Wood Replacement in Littleton, CO
Decayed wood replacement services involve removing and replacing wood that has suffered damage due to rot, moisture, pests, or aging. This service is commonly used for projects such as repairing or replacing damaged siding, porch posts, window frames, fascia boards, or other structural elements that show signs of deterioration. Property owners often seek this service to restore the appearance of their home, improve structural integrity, and prevent further damage that could lead to more costly repairs down the line.
Before requesting decayed wood replacement, homeowners typically want to understand the extent of the damage and whether the affected wood is part of a load-bearing structure or decorative element. It’s also helpful to know what types of wood are suitable for replacement and how the repair will integrate with existing building materials. Clarifying these details can ensure the project addresses the specific issues effectively and maintains the property's safety and aesthetic appeal.

Decayed Wood Replacement Questions
What is decayed wood replacement? It involves removing damaged wood and installing new, durable material to restore structural integrity and appearance.
When is decayed wood replacement needed? It is necessary when wood shows signs of rot, decay, or termite damage that compromise safety or stability.
What types of projects typically require decayed wood replacement? Common projects include porch columns, window frames, fascia boards, and deck supports with compromised wood.
How can property owners identify wood decay? Signs include soft spots, discoloration, mold growth, or visible holes and splinters in the wood surface.
